Cambodia speeds up business registrations with new system

Cambodia has launched a new online business registration system to reduce the time taken to start a company from three months to just eight days.

Under the new online service, procedures handled by the Finance, Commerce, Interior and Labour ministries, the Tax department and the Council for the Development of Cambodia, will be rolled into one online process, the Nikkei Asian Review reported.

Speaking at the official launch of the system, Cambodia’s Economy and Finance Minister Aun Pornmonirath said the previous system was “costly and complicated” and that the new service would cut the cost of starting a business by 50 per cent.
